| Keep the Tailgate Up |
| |
|
Believe it or not, lowering the tailgate creates turbulence, which makes for more wind drag, and that makes your truck less fuel efficient at highway speeds. By leaving the tailgate up, you create a smooth bubble of air in the bed. Air coming over the cab of the truck sees this as a cover -- and passes over it, thus improving fuel efficiency.
